The Design and Appeal of the "Haifisch" Air Max Plus:
The Nike Air Max Plus, often referred to as the "TN" (Tuned Air) due to its revolutionary Tuned Air technology, boasts a unique silhouette. Its design incorporates a blend of organic and geometric shapes, reminiscent of flowing water and skeletal structures. The signature TPU "shark teeth" overlays on the side panels are what earned it the "Haifisch" moniker, giving the shoe its aggressive yet stylish appearance. These overlays, along with the flowing lines and vibrant colorways, contribute to the shoe's distinctive and instantly recognizable aesthetic.

The Air Max Plus's success isn't solely based on its striking visuals; its comfort is equally important. The Tuned Air cushioning system provides exceptional shock absorption and responsiveness, making it a comfortable option for everyday wear and even more strenuous activities.
Haifischnikez: German Rap Culture and the Sneaker's Rise to Fame:
The "Haifisch Nike" has become particularly popular within German rap culture, establishing itself as a staple in many artists' wardrobes. The shoe's bold design aligns perfectly with the often flamboyant and assertive style of German rappers, who frequently showcase their sneakers in music videos, photoshoots, and public appearances. This association with prominent figures in the German rap scene has significantly contributed to the shoe's widespread recognition and desirability. The "Haifisch Nike" transcends mere footwear; it becomes a symbol of status, success, and affiliation within this specific cultural context.
The connection between the "Haifisch" and German rap isn't arbitrary. The shoe's aggressive design mirrors the often bold and uncompromising lyrical content found within the genre. The scarcity of certain colorways and limited editions further enhances its desirability amongst collectors and fans, driving up its value in the secondary market. This creates a cycle where the sneaker's cultural significance fuels its demand, and this demand, in turn, reinforces its status as a coveted item within the German rap community and beyond.
